Georgia Capital Plc is a holding company, which engages in the investment and development of businesses in Georgia with holdings in industries. Its focus is on large scale investment opportunities in Georgia, which have the potential to reach at least GEL 300 million equity value over three to five years from the initial investment and to monetize them through exits, as investments mature. Its listed and observable portfolio companies segment includes a 20.0% equity stake in the water utility business, and a 19.3% equity stake in Lion Finance Group PLC. Its large portfolio companies segment includes investments in hospitals (large and specialty hospitals and regional and community hospitals), retail (pharmacy) and insurance businesses. Its investment stage portfolio companies segment includes investments in clinics and diagnostics, renewable energy, and education businesses. Its other portfolio companies segment includes housing development, hospitality, wine and auto service businesses.
